Purchasing a used car in Fort Collins can be a wise financial choice if you understand what to look for. With the unpredictable weather of Colorado, mountainous terrain, and local regulations, it is important to carry out a detailed inspection and ask the correct questions before finalizing the purchase.
Fort Collins experiences weather conditions such as snow, road salt, hail, and elevation changes that can cause early rust, wear on the drivetrain, and hidden issues in all-wheel-drive systems. Many used vehicles in Colorado have been subjected to challenging conditions, making it essential to examine them closely. When buying a used vehicle in Fort Collins, always begin by reviewing a vehicle history report from services such as Carfax or AutoCheck. These reports provide important details such as past accidents, title status, maintenance records, and whether the vehicle has been exposed to flood or hail damage, which is common in Colorado. A pre-purchase inspection from a local, ASE-certified mechanic is one of the most valuable steps in the buying process. A trusted mechanic in Fort Collins can check the engine, transmission, suspension, and brakes, which are areas often overlooked by sellers. This step is particularly important for all-wheel-drive or imported vehicles such as Subaru, Toyota, or BMW, which are common in the region. Because of snowy winters and road salt, undercarriage rust is a major concern for used vehicles in Fort Collins. Inspect the brake lines, suspension mounts, subframe, and exhaust system for any corrosion. Rust can shorten a vehicle lifespan and lead to costly repairs in the future.
A proper test drive should replicate the roads and conditions that drivers encounter daily in Northern Colorado. Drive on city streets, highways, and moderate hills to assess engine performance, alignment, and all-wheel-drive function. Watch for unusual vibrations, brake noises, or warning lights on the dashboard. This step ensures the vehicle can perform well under the region driving conditions.
Tires are especially important in Fort Collins, where snow, ice, and seasonal changes affect road safety. Check that all tires have adequate tread depth, even wear, and no damage to the sidewalls. Uneven wear may suggest alignment or suspension issues. A complete pre-purchase process should include checking the tires and alignment to avoid early replacement costs.
The condition of the interior often reflects how well the vehicle has been cared for. Examine the upholstery, carpets, and operation of electronics such as Bluetooth, infotainment systems, and power windows. Confirm that both the heating and air conditioning systems work properly, which is essential for the extreme seasonal temperatures in Colorado. A clean and functional interior is often a sign of responsible ownership, which buyers in Fort Collins should value.
Ensure the vehicle has a clean Colorado title with no liens or salvage branding. Confirm that the VIN on the title matches the VIN on the vehicle. Vehicles in Fort Collins and nearby areas may need current emissions testing, especially within Larimer County. Hailstorms are common in Colorado and can cause both cosmetic and structural damage that sellers might not disclose. Look for dents on the hood and roof, mismatched paint, or signs of moisture inside lights and interior components. Musty smells or water stains may indicate flood damage, especially in vehicles that were previously located out of state.
Before committing to a purchase, compare the asking price with values from Kelley Blue Book, Edmunds, and NADA Guides. Check similar listings on platforms such as Craigslist Fort Collins and Facebook Marketplace. Prices can vary depending on the season, especially for all-wheel-drive vehicles during winter. Proper research ensures you pay a fair price.
